Studios will try anything new--like putting an indie-minded director on a big project--as long as it has been done before. Sony Pictures hit it big pairing Spider-Man with Sam Raimi and then hit the fan when it mated The Hulk with Ang Lee. Now Christopher Nolan, best known for his twisty art thriller Memento, gets a shot with Batman Begins. He says all he borrowed from the franchise was Batman himself, and even this Batman will be a mystery to fans. "I saw a small gap in pop-culture movie history," Nolan says, "the film where...

...this any way to manage a franchise film? You bet it is. Written primarily by Alvin Sargent (who the credits indicate had a lot of help) and directed by Sam Raimi with his heart on his sleeve and his tongue in his cheek, Spider-Man 2 is 1) a sequel that's much better than the original movie and 2) probably the best special-effects extravaganza since Raiders of the Lost Ark. This is because the effects, though handsomely managed, don't overwhelm the story and characters...

Nolan is part of a brave new Hollywood experiment: handing artistically minded directors big budgets and big stars. Gambling on Sam Raimi's character-driven approach to Spider-Man produced a spectacular hit; stage director Sam Mendes scored big with American Beauty and leads Tom Hanks and Paul Newman down the Road to Perdition in July. The formula has risks as well: Doug Liman (Swingers) had a tempestuous tenure as director of The Bourne Identity, the Matt Damon spy thriller...
